Gen Z and Gen Alpha have been popularising numerous maxxing trends like sleepmaxxing, geomaxxing, testosteronemaxxing, rizzmaxxing, starvemaxxing, etc. over the past year. Now, the trend of looksmaxxing is gaining traction. Rise in the number of looksmaxxing influencers, viral content and rising beauty pressure to score romantic connections fuels the trend’s resurgence.
WHAT IS LOOKSMAXXING
It is a maxxing trend that promotes pseudoscientific methods to achieve everything – from pouty lips to chin extensions and almond-shaped hunter eyes. The trend is a mix of basic grooming and extreme techniques.
WHY LOOKSMAXXING IS PROBLEMATIC
Looksmaxxing may seem to be just another grooming trend, but its roots are troubling. Experts say it’s tied to incel (involuntarily celibate) ideology, with many influencers exploiting young men’s insecurities to promote appearance-based fixes aimed at attracting women.
“The ideology is being rebranded as looksmaxxing,” said Anda Solea, a Portsmouth University researcher. “While we work to protect women from gender-based violence, we must also be mindful of young men and boys.”
THE TREND IN INDIAThough it began on TikTok, the trend has gained traction among Indian social media users too, particularly male beauty and skincare influencers.
Psychologist Parth Gupta says, “In India, where mental health conversations around men are still rare, such trends can trigger body dysmorphia , low self-esteem, depression, and social anxiety.”

KEY TYPES SOFTMAXXING
A minimal skincare routine, healthy diet, daily workouts, and stylish clothes to boost attractiveness
HARDMAXXING
Using steroids, plastic surgery, and leg-lengthening procedures to enhance attractiveness. It can involve the following techniques:
Bone-smashing: Hitting facial bones with hard objects to stimulate bone growth and change the shape
Teeth-whitening: Applying hydrogen peroxide to the teeth
Mewing: An unproven method of pressing the tongue to the mouth’s roof to improve jawline and facial structure


LOOKSMAXXING SUB-TRENDS
GYMMAXXINGBuilding an ideal physique through strict workouts and diet plans, often tied to misleading masculinity
MONEYMAXXINGRefers to career building, investing, flaunting wealth and financial success to boost attractiveness
